Commit Graph

31643 Commits

Author SHA1 Message Date
Uwe Schindler 053abc7234 Update JGit for working copy checks and explicitely set nop-logging 2019-04-20 01:56:23 +02:00
Uwe Schindler 0ba2d58371 Update flexmark to latest version 2019-04-20 01:13:49 +02:00
Uwe Schindler 3881b6df62 Backport of Java 11 change (LUCENE-8738): Add missing dependency for Maven build 2019-04-20 00:54:13 +02:00
Uwe Schindler f491369b4b Backport of Java 11 change (LUCENE-8738): Update Groovy to make the warnings with Java 11 a bit more silent (only one warning on first Groovy invocation) 2019-04-20 00:13:43 +02:00
Chris Hostetter 37857b0fd7 Reduce the upper bounds on some randomized variables in FullSolrCloudDistribCmdsTest to reduce risk of OOM
(cherry picked from commit dbf90a6e7b)
2019-04-19 14:48:55 -07:00
Uwe Schindler 0bd21a7958 SOLR-12461: Remove obsolete license files 2019-04-19 23:38:14 +02:00
Uwe Schindler c87b78cdf7 SOLR-12461: Remove obsolete checksum file 2019-04-19 23:33:14 +02:00
Chris Hostetter 449dc4438b SOLR-13336: fix CloudInspectUtil to use filter to eliminate risk of TooManyClausesException
(cherry picked from commit 1c3d23e58a)
2019-04-19 11:00:20 -07:00
Tomas Fernandez Lobbe 92f5d8298c SOLR-13281: Fix NPE in DocExpirationUpdateProcessor 2019-04-18 22:23:34 -07:00
Erick Erickson 249a03d4f5 SOLR-11035: (at least) 2 distinct failures possible when clients attempt searches during SolrCore reload bandaid for DocValuesNotIndexedTest
(cherry picked from commit 2a3bd8e864)
2019-04-18 21:38:56 -07:00
Tomoko Uchida 116ec6d780 LUCENE-2562: Suppress SimpleText codec for CommitsImplTest. 2019-04-19 11:09:10 +09:00
Nicholas Knize dc88e1586e LUCENE-8736: Fix Polygon.contains to approriately check longitude range, and pass correct line segment vertices in EdgeTree 2019-04-18 14:44:36 -05:00
Andrzej Bialecki 7fd49c3228 SOLR-12461: Upgrade Dropwizard Metrics to 4.0.5 release. 2019-04-18 19:09:06 +02:00
Andrzej Bialecki 667ccbc16f SOLR-13407: Reject update requests sent to non-routed multi collection aliases. 2019-04-18 14:55:00 +02:00
Adrien Grand 57eb7797a8 LUCENE-7386: Flatten nested disjunctions. 2019-04-18 11:31:38 +02:00
Zhao Yang c1b71e6cb6 Fix OneDimensionBKDWriter valueCount validation
Signed-off-by: Adrien Grand <jpountz@gmail.com>
2019-04-18 11:31:31 +02:00
Adrien Grand 0d95f92fac LUCENE-2562: Don't randomly enable term vectors on fields. 2019-04-18 09:36:33 +02:00
erick ca1cc248e0 SOLR-13408: Cannot start/stop DaemonStream repeatedly, other API improvements
(cherry picked from commit a9771a5849)
2019-04-17 16:08:39 -07:00
Tomoko Uchida 354b0dbc6b Add required Java version for Luke. 2019-04-17 19:29:32 +09:00
Uwe Schindler e1901aaabb SOLR-13409: Disable HTML directory listings in admin interface to prevent possible security issues 2019-04-17 11:05:24 +02:00
Uwe Schindler 16243311ba SOLR-12121: Fix precommit failure 2019-04-16 08:37:51 +02:00
Simon Willnauer 651f41e21b LUCENE-8671: Introduce Reader attributes (#640)
Reader attributes allows a per IndexReader configuration of codec internals.
For instance this allows a per reader configuration if FSTs are loaded into memory or are left
on disk.
2019-04-15 22:24:31 +02:00
Jan Høydahl 80a6590c52 SOLR-12121: Upgrade jose4j to v0.6.5 which adds Java11 RSA PSS signature support
(cherry picked from commit 181ca4ea7d)
2019-04-15 22:12:46 +02:00
Jan Høydahl 7f51292156 SOLR-12371: Editing authorization config via REST API now works in standalone mode
(cherry picked from commit 9707bb6fa9)
2019-04-15 21:34:28 +02:00
Chris Hostetter 4c9311e8bf Merge remote-tracking branch 'refs/remotes/origin/branch_8x' into branch_8x
Conflicts:
	solr/CHANGES.txt
2019-04-15 11:40:42 -07:00
markrmiller fe37e18d10 SOLR-13386: OverseerTaskQueue#remove should not throw an exception when no node exists after an exists check and the Overseer work loop should not allow free spinning the loop when it hits a KeeperException. 2019-04-15 12:54:35 -05:00
Chris Hostetter 59a3c45d9c SOLR-13336: add maxBooleanClauses (default to 1024) setting to solr.xml, reverting previous effective value of Integer.MAX_VALUE-1, to restrict risk of pathalogical query expansion.
(cherry picked from commit d90034f0d6)
2019-04-15 10:27:29 -07:00
Nicholas Knize a96c75f031 LUCENE-8736: Fix line detection bug in Polygon2D and Line2D componentRelateTriangle 2019-04-15 10:53:12 -05:00
Noble Paul d7e3953ada SOLR-13395: make DebugComponent.getRequestId() public 2019-04-15 11:14:56 +10:00
Uwe Schindler a4ba4b0b7c LUCENE-8752: Add license header to patch file
Revert "LUCENE-8752: Fix precommit error: patch files cannot have a license header" - This reverts commit b60548f6d8.
2019-04-14 02:02:13 +02:00
Uwe Schindler 6e03033886 LUCENE-8752: Fix precommit error: patch files cannot have a license header 2019-04-14 01:40:58 +02:00
Uwe Schindler 570c20fce7 Fix out of sync forbidden-apis 2019-04-14 00:48:45 +02:00
Tomoko Uchida 3a00fd1acb LUCENE-8752: Add Japanese new imperial era '令和' (Reiwa) to the dictionary used in JapaneseTokenizer 2019-04-13 21:10:56 +09:00
Tomoko Uchida 811aae60cd LUCENE-2562: Fix smoker for 'luke' module. 2019-04-13 01:28:54 +09:00
Tomoko Uchida 06f7aff8b1 LUCENE-2562: Luke has no Maven artifacts 2019-04-13 01:28:49 +09:00
Christine Poerschke cae323629e SOLR-13366: Clarify 'Invalid stage name' warning logging in AutoScalingConfig 2019-04-12 16:15:34 +01:00
Joel Bernstein 9d6c4cb986 SOLR-13391: Update CHANGES.txt 2019-04-12 10:07:31 -04:00
Joel Bernstein 4f6e78282f SOLR-13391: Add variance and standard deviation stream evaluators
Squashed commit of the following:

commit 406d4b959a42e4830ac1c52836ccbcfc1b614b46
Author: Nazerke <seinaz1997@gmail.com>
Date:   Fri Apr 12 14:03:34 2019 +0200

    added missing package

commit 32c239687c39c5da3e4f2d0f25df73127331fa99
Author: Nazerke <seinaz1997@gmail.com>
Date:   Fri Apr 12 14:03:14 2019 +0200

    added package

commit 7b3f9bd415002969a4ec5d87a9ffbfd6fcff6e92
Author: Nazerke <seinaz1997@gmail.com>
Date:   Fri Apr 12 14:02:28 2019 +0200

    added var and stddev functions

commit 77c4f9fdd9f111862a55b645aad960457291414c
Author: Nazerke <seinaz1997@gmail.com>
Date:   Fri Apr 12 14:00:59 2019 +0200

    added test for the variance and standard deviation stream evaluators

commit 2d9692c178590b65e46cfd9e04ca0384c7d39ec5
Author: naz <nazerke.seidan@cloudera.com>
Date:   Wed Apr 10 19:50:30 2019 +0200

    added var and stddev new evaluators

commit d265225747bce9a0eabd713994ddd4990dbbbfa2
Author: naz <nazerke.seidan@cloudera.com>
Date:   Wed Apr 10 19:49:23 2019 +0200

    variance streaming evaluator

commit a3330064bb62b5723b9125334ef1d61fc3b098d3
Author: naz <nazerke.seidan@cloudera.com>
Date:   Wed Apr 10 19:49:02 2019 +0200

    standard deviation streaming evaluator
2019-04-12 09:58:16 -04:00
Jan Høydahl d05e7b3df4 SOLR-13398: Move log "Processing SSL Credential Provider chain" from INFO to DEBUG to prevent leaking into bin/solr printout
(cherry picked from commit 03f5a5e7a1)
2019-04-12 11:55:22 +02:00
Jan Høydahl de432003a7 SOLR-12860: MetricsHistoryHandler now uses PKI Auth for metrics collection in background thread
(cherry picked from commit f2c59db273)
2019-04-12 10:23:08 +02:00
Jan Høydahl 43f5e6170c SOLR-12121: Refresh JWK from IdP on invalid sig. Some logging improvements. Minor test fixes
(cherry picked from commit 3b3879d880)
2019-04-12 09:51:21 +02:00
Jan Høydahl 87e40fd560 LUCENE-8725: Fix precommit (javadoc)
(cherry picked from commit ef9566e13e)
2019-04-12 09:29:08 +02:00
Chris Hostetter c58787d045 SOLR-13393: Fixed ZkClientClusterStateProvider to prevent risk of leaking ZkStateReader/threads when processing concurrent requests during shutdown.
This primarily affected tests, but may have also caused odd errors/delays when restart/shutting down solr nodes.

(cherry picked from commit 980fd7d5c5)
2019-04-11 14:23:14 -07:00
Noble Paul c2e5e83c47 LUCENE-8725: Make TermsQuery.SeekingTermSetTermsEnum a top level class and public 2019-04-12 06:24:47 +10:00
Nicholas Knize b518bed8b3 LUCENE-8736: Fix LatLonShapePolygonQuery and Polygon2D.contains to correctly include points that fall on the boundary 2019-04-11 10:24:59 -05:00
Cao Manh Dat 5691f87ecc SOLR-13339: Prevent recovery, fetching index being kicked off after SolrCores already closed 2019-04-11 09:22:35 +01:00
Andrzej Bialecki f83098752c SOLR-13262: Add collection RENAME command and support using aliases in most collection admin commands. 2019-04-10 18:57:16 +02:00
Uwe Schindler 4fe1f410f4 SOLR-13388: Fix FileExchangeRateProvider to be a public class, as it appears in schema.xml 2019-04-10 18:55:42 +02:00
Uwe Schindler 17ebb1e129 Fix precommit error 2019-04-10 16:10:36 +02:00
Tomoko Uchida c18f7888c6 Merge branch 'branch_8x' of https://gitbox.apache.org/repos/asf/lucene-solr into branch_8x 2019-04-10 19:28:34 +09:00